     adj 1: well matched; having the same quantity, value, or measure as
            another; "on equal terms"; "all men are equal before
            the law" [ant: unequal]
     2: equal in amount or value; "like amounts"; "equivalent
        amounts"; "the same amount"; "gave one six blows and the
        other a like number"; "an equal number"; "the same number"
        [syn: like, equivalent, same] [ant: unlike]
     n : a person who is of equal standing with another in a group
         [syn: peer, match, compeer]
     v 1: be identical or equivalent to: "One dollar equals 1,000
          rubles these days!" [syn: be] [ant: differ]
     2: be equal to in quality or ability;  "Nothing can rival
        cotton for durability"; "Your performance doesn't even
        touch that of your colleagues"; "Her persistence and
        ambition only matches that of her parents" [syn: touch,
        rival, match]
     3: make equal, uniform, corresponding, or matching; "let's
        equalize the duties among all employees in this office";
        "The company matched the discount policy of its
        competitors" [syn: match, equalize, equalise, equate]
